Celebrate Mother's Day from a distance due to the coronavirus

Desserts, florists and restaurants with takeaways were the foremost demanded businesses


With his mask, latex gloves, and an antibacterial gel in his pants bag, Don Justo was hurrying down one in all the bike lanes within the northwestern a part of town, searching for a bouquet of roses for his wife; because although the circumstances failed to allow him to celebrate it like once a year, he failed to want to miss the date.

Like him, dozens of individuals and even entire families walked the streets to shop for atiny low gift for mothers and grandmothers, from flowers, a cake and even a special meal to commemorate the day. Some with the desired sanitary measures, others without the care and precautions.

Despite the actual fact that in some parts of town the presence of authorities and "vigilant neighbors" was reinforced to urge the population to return to their homes or to require the corresponding security measures; That wasn't an impediment for several.

"Well, they told us to not leave the house, but hebdomadally for a minimum of three days i've got to travel to figure and that i even have to travel out and buy my family's food, it's my turn; that's why i made a decision to travel out for a bouquet of roses, but in fact with all the measures to avoid greater risks ”, Don Justo recalled.

Despite this panorama, on May 10, 2020 it had been not the identical as others, there have been no open places, crowded restaurants, overflowing shops, "rivers" of individuals on the streets, children searching for a present for his or her mothers, thousands of family gatherings they'd to be postponed; there have been not the expected serenades and far less, all the hugs.

Neither were the expected sales within the few shops that are ready to remain open; this can be how Sara Enrique, owner of a pastry shop, tells it. Hoping to recover a number of the lost sales, she left her home early to open her bakery located near the primary square in town.

By four within the afternoon, he had barely managed to sell three of the most important cakes, seven of the littlest, two jellies, and therefore the odd pie slice of cheese with jam.

“It had always been different for us, the full family visited work making the cakes, we couldn't keep up; prior to we prepared the bread and everything we were visiting need. this point it had been different, it had been not what we expected, but it's appreciated because on we had barely been ready to sell three complete cakes ”, he shared.

Also for Don Jorge it had been complicated, he owns a seafood restaurant and although he managed to register dozens of orders during Mother's Day, he says that the identical sale of previous years wasn't achieved; "They were good sales, but not the most effective, we've definitely all been affected and particularly with the restrictions that we cannot have anyone at the tables, nor many folks waiting on the streets," he shared.
